![]() If you’re a member of the public beta testing program, you can also update to the latest OS X Yosemite version. Those who have a developer account can download the candidate golden master version of OS X Yosemite from Apple’s developer portal or from the Mac App Store. ![]() If to speak about the fourth public beta, it has a build number 14A379b and contains a number of improvements and bug fixes similar to those the version for developers can boast of. The update is a candidate GM version, which means that the guys from Cupertino may choose another OS X Yosemite beta as a final version in case this one fails the testing. Yesterday, the same fix was released for OS X Mavericks, Mountain Lion and Lion. Xcode 6.1 requires Mac OS X 10.9.4 (Mavericks) or later according to the App Store. You need Xcode 6.1 to develop with the iOS 8.1 SDK. It also contains a fix for the recently-discovered Shellshock bug. As a licensed developer, you can download versions of Xcode at the Downloads for Apple Developers page. The latest beta-version of OS X Yosemite for developers has a build number 14A379a and brings minor fixes to the design and performance of Apple’s desktop operating system. Tuesday’s releases come two weeks after the releases of previous Yosemite betas that contained numerous bug fixes, design tweaks and other improvements. Apple on Tuesday released a candidate golden master version of OS X Yosemite and a fourth public beta of OS X Yosemite to developers and the users registered in the public beta-testing program.
